news 2026/4/23 19:10:25

企业级Docker安装实战:从零到生产环境部署

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
企业级Docker安装实战:从零到生产环境部署

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个企业级Docker安装配置工具,包含以下功能:1. 多服务器批量安装Docker引擎 2. 自动配置防火墙规则 3. 设置私有镜像仓库 4. 资源限制配置 5. 生成安装报告。要求支持CentOS/Ubuntu系统,使用DeepSeek模型优化安装参数。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

今天想和大家分享一个企业级Docker安装配置的实战经验。最近公司需要为几十台服务器统一部署Docker环境,过程中踩了不少坑,也总结出一些实用技巧。

  1. 多服务器批量安装方案传统的一台台手动安装效率太低,我们采用了Ansible来实现批量部署。通过编写playbook,可以同时给多台服务器安装Docker引擎。这里有个小技巧:针对不同Linux发行版(CentOS/Ubuntu)要准备不同的安装脚本,因为它们的包管理器和依赖项都不太一样。

  2. 防火墙自动配置安全永远是第一位的。我们设计了一个自动配置防火墙的模块,会根据服务需求动态开放端口。比如默认会放行2375/2376端口用于Docker守护进程通信,但会限制只允许内网IP访问。这个功能特别实用,避免了人工配置可能出现的遗漏。

  3. 私有镜像仓库集成企业环境通常需要搭建私有仓库。我们的工具会自动配置registry镜像,并设置TLS证书和认证。这里有个经验:建议把仓库存储目录挂载到独立磁盘,这样既方便备份又不会影响系统性能。

  4. 资源限制策略为了防止某个容器占用过多资源,我们加入了cgroup配置功能。可以设置CPU、内存限制,还能配置磁盘IO优先级。实际使用中发现,合理的资源限制能让服务器稳定性提升很多。

  5. 智能安装报告每次部署完成后,工具会自动生成详细的安装报告。包括各节点状态、配置参数、潜在问题等。这个功能对后期运维特别有帮助,一眼就能看出哪台服务器的配置可能有异常。

在开发过程中,我发现InsCode(快马)平台特别适合这类工具的快速验证。它的在线编辑器可以直接运行脚本测试,还能一键部署到测试环境,省去了本地搭建环境的麻烦。最方便的是可以实时看到修改效果,大大提高了开发效率。

整个项目从构思到落地用了不到一周时间,这在以前手动操作的时代简直不可想象。现在新服务器上线,只需要运行一个命令就能完成全套Docker环境配置,运维同事都说这个工具帮了大忙。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
开发一个企业级Docker安装配置工具,包含以下功能:1. 多服务器批量安装Docker引擎 2. 自动配置防火墙规则 3. 设置私有镜像仓库 4. 资源限制配置 5. 生成安装报告。要求支持CentOS/Ubuntu系统,使用DeepSeek模型优化安装参数。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 11:19:27

AI一键搞定Node.js环境配置,告别复杂安装步骤

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个Node.js环境自动配置工具,要求:1.支持多版本Node.js自动安装和切换 2.自动检测系统环境并配置PATH 3.内置常用npm包一键安装功能 4.提供环境验证测…

作者头像 李华
网站建设 2026/4/23 11:21:26

零基础必看:5分钟搞定文本乱码问题

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 设计一个极简乱码修复工具,只需三步:1. 粘贴/上传乱码文本 2. 点击自动修复按钮 3. 复制结果。界面要求:超大操作按钮、动画引导、成功案例展示…

作者头像 李华
网站建设 2026/4/23 11:32:05

禁用COMPATTELRUNNER能提升多少系统性能?实测对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 制作一个系统性能对比测试工具:1.自动记录禁用COMPATTELRUNNER前后的CPU/内存/磁盘/网络使用率;2.进行标准化的性能测试(如PCMark)&…

作者头像 李华
网站建设 2026/4/23 9:57:11

传统调试vsAI辅助:解决BASE URL问题效率对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个对比分析报告:1. 传统调试方法的典型步骤和时间消耗 2. AI辅助诊断的流程和时间消耗 3. 关键效率指标对比表格 4. 优化建议。要求生成可视化图表展示时间效率对…

作者头像 李华
网站建设 2026/4/23 12:09:44

效率提升90%:UAEXPERT自动化部署方案对比

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个批处理工具,实现:1.多台工控机的并行UAEXPERT部署 2.自动版本检测和更新 3.统一配置管理 4.部署结果报告生成。支持Windows系统,可通过…

作者头像 李华
网站建设 2026/4/23 11:34:17

VSCode插件实战:如何用插件优化前端开发流程

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 创建一个VSCode插件,专门用于优化前端开发流程。插件应包括代码格式化工具(如Prettier集成)、实时调试功能(支持Chrome DevTools&am…

作者头像 李华